  • Note that the hashtag may not appear at all on some older UK Mac keyboards but you can still type it by pressing Alt (Option) + 3. On most new keyboards, you’ll see a pound sign plus the hash symbol to the right of the number 3 key on your keyboard. If you’re using a UK or European Apple keyboard, hold down the Alt key (also known as the Option key) and press the number 3 key. You’ll see the hash symbol above the number 3 key on your keyboard.Ģ. On US Apple keyboards, hold down the Shift key and press the number 3 key.

The confusion for many users is because US and UK Apple keyboards are slightly different. Mac keyboards don’t have a dedicated hash sign key # like PC keyboards do but you can get a hashtag on a Mac by pressing Shift + 3 on a US keyboard and Alt (Option) + 3 on a UK keyboard.
